Description
Bulb flat bar, also as known Hot Rolled Bulb Flat Bar, Steel Bulb Flats, is a medium-section bar mainly used in the fields of shipbuilding and bridge building. Marine ball flat steel is an auxiliary medium-section bar for shipbuilding. Generally, the main hulls of larger ships and regular ships are mostly made of marine spherical flat steel, and the spherical flat steel with the same thickness and material as the connected plates is used as the frame material (also called ribs or keels).

Standards for flat bulb steel: GB/T9945-2012, EN10067:1996, JIS G3192, ISO 657-19.
Bulb flat steel material corresponds to shipbuilding steel plates, which are divided into ordinary strength (Grade A, Grade B, Grade D, etc.) and high strength (AH32, AH36, DH32, DH36, etc.). Ship plates certified by different classification societies need to be used together. Bulb flat steel is certified by different classification societies.
Applications of Bulb Flat Bars:
1. Shipbuilding: This is the core application of Bulb Flat Bars, primarily used as reinforcing ribs (skeleton) in ship plates.
Specific Applications: Used in ship skeletons, bulkheads, deck supports, especially in the ribs and longitudinals of cargo ships, container ships, and large cruise ships.
Importance: They account for a large proportion of marine steel, nearly half of all shipbuilding steel, essentially forming the “skeleton” of the hull.
2. Bridges and Marine Engineering: Besides shipbuilding, they are also used in bridge construction and offshore platforms.
Bridges: Used in Bulb Flat Bar rib-composite bridge decks to improve the mechanical properties of the bridge deck.
Marine Engineering: Applied to structures such as offshore engineering platforms, requiring corrosion resistance.
3. Other Steel Structure Fields: Some special types of Bulb Flat Bars are also used for building supports or mechanical equipment.
Construction: Used for building structural supports, railings, etc., but in smaller quantities compared to shipbuilding.
Machinery: Used to manufacture components for machine tools, cranes, and other equipment.
